Variant summary

Our verdict is Uncertain significance. The variant received 1 ACMG points: 2P and 1B. PM2BP4

The NM_014753.4(BMS1):​c.63A>C​(p.Lys21Asn)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000274 in 1,461,454 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Synonymous variant affecting the same amino acid position (i.e. K21K) has been classified as Likely benign.

Genes affected
BMS1 (HGNC:23505): (BMS1 ribosome biogenesis factor) This gene likely encodes a ribosome assembly protein. A similar protein in yeast functions in 35S-rRNA processing, which includes a series of cleavage steps critical for formation of 40S ribosomes. Related pseudogenes exist on chromosomes 2, 9, 10, 15, 16, and 22.[provided by RefSeq, Mar 2009]
